## Changelog — Fontsmith Pipeline v2.9.0

Renamed `TYPEFACE_PULL_KEY` to `FONT_VENDOR_TOKEN` to clarify that it authorizes fetching third-party fonts into our vendored bundle, not runtime font serving. The old name is no longer read; deployments at Cobblewick that still set it will fail the preflight check with an explicit error rather than falling back silently. Rotation cadence is unchanged at 90 days. The renamed variable is set on the following line.

vault entry, fadup-tagag: RELAY_SECRET8=2fd92179

Subject: Crossword feed cutover — what on-call needs

Hi team,

Ahead of Thursday's cutover, the Gridlark puzzle generator will serve partner feeds from the new endpoint. Rate limits and grid-format versions are unchanged; only the auth header differs. If overnight generation stalls, restart the feed worker before escalating. For verification calls against the new endpoint, use the credential below.

login token, kawef-fadug: eyJhbGciOiJIUzI1NiIsInR5cCI6IkpXVCJ9.eyJzdWIiOiIvgannpIn0.Zx3AfanE

Quick intro to the Thornvale inventory reconciliation job: it runs nightly, diffs warehouse counts against the ledger, and flags mismatches over 2%. From a security angle, note it reads with a scoped service account and writes only to the audit table. The full permission matrix is laid out on this page.

operations page: https://confluence.zemvarlabs.internal/projects/display/browse/display/8963

Subject: Key rotation — Spokeshift

Hey — quick heads-up before the release cut: we're rotating the credential the Spokeshift rebalancing tool uses to pull dock occupancy from Cyclora. Old one stops working Friday, so bake the new one into the release config. The fresh key for the internal Cyclora feed is right below.

app token of hawif-kafof = kto15_B3AN0KfpZRy4TLc

# Break-Glass Access: VramScope Profiler

VramScope is Quillfort Systems' internal GPU memory profiling tool. Support staff normally have read-only access to session traces. If the profiling control plane is unreachable and a customer escalation requires direct capture, break-glass access is permitted. File an incident first, then connect to the standby admin node. Access is logged and reviewed weekly by the tooling team. The standby node's recovery vault is unlocked with the passphrase below.

vault phrase of yaguf-hahaf = druath-holix